加密狗原理,加密狗加密的基本原理
本文将介绍软件加密加密狗原理,加密狗加密的基本原理的一些编程技巧,以及软件开发者将如何编写安全可靠 的代码,如何对付各种各样的加密狗破解,编写加密程序时应该尽量避免的一 些问题等等。
加密狗加密的基本原理
开发商程序通过调用硬件加密狗的接口模块对硬件加密狗操作,硬件加密狗响应该操作并通过接口模块将相应数据返回给开发商的应用程序。开发商的应用程序可以对返回值进行判定并采取相应的动作。如果返回无效的响应,表明没有正确的狗,开发商可以将应用程序终止运行,或者让应用程序以错误的方式执行。
程序加密技巧1-如何提高加密强度
下面,我们以Sentinel SuperPro加密锁为例,详细介绍一下程序加密技巧,使用如何在编程的过程中提高加密强度的方法。
1、程序加密技巧1-反DEBUG解密的编程方法和技巧
本文将介绍软件加密加密狗原理,加密狗加密的基本原理的一些编程技巧,以及软件开发者将如何编写安全可靠 的代码,如何对付各种各样的加密狗破解,编写加密程序时应该尽量避免的一 些问题等等。
加密狗加密的基本原理
开发商程序通过调用硬件加密狗的接口模块对硬件加密狗操作,硬件加密狗响应该操作并通过接口模块将相应数据返回给开发商的应用程序。开发商的应用程序可以对返回值进行判定并采取相应的动作。如果返回无效的响应,表明没有正确的狗,开发商可以将应用程序终止运行,或者让应用程序以错误的方式执行。
程序加密技巧1-如何提高加密强度
下面,我们以Sentinel SuperPro加密锁为例,详细介绍一下程序加密技巧,使用如何在编程的过程中提高加密强度的方法。
1、程序加密技巧1-反DEBUG解密的编程方法和技巧